The company never disclosed its foreign majority ownership or its overseas workforce when it applied for pandemic small business relief funds.
An Upstate New York company has agreed to pay $1.9 million to settle allegations that it improperly obtained a Paycheck Protection Program loan by failing to disclose its foreign ownership and employee count, federal prosecutors announced Thursday.
